In this heartfelt episode, join us as we pay tribute to the legendary Frank Kozik, a creative genius who left an indelible mark on the world of art and pop culture. Hosted by a special co-host, Jermaine Rogers, we delve into the life and legacy of Frank Kozik, who sadly passed away last year at the age of 61. Kozik's impact on the art world was immense. Known for his contributions as "The Modern Gig Poster," a master of vinyl toy design, and a relentless explorer of pop culture's depths, Kozik's journey resonates with Andy Warhol's mantra: "Good Business Is The Best Art." Often referred to as the "Punk Rock Warhol" by Sheppard Fairey, Frank Kozik succeeded at everything he tried, and that's why his absence feels so profound. In this episode, we explore how Frank Kozik's art and legacy will continue to inspire and captivate future generations. While much of the country prepares for a frosty festive season, the holidays look a little different in Los Angeles. Imagine palm trees decked out with baubles and twinkling lights, sunny skies, and 70 degree temperatures. With Christmas just around the corner, our parent company, Crewest Studio, wanted to spread the holiday cheer, put some positive vibes into the world, and celebrate the City of Angels' legendary hip-hop roots. Produced as a “special gift” to the City of Los Angeles, “Christmas in L.A.” is a free, downloadable song that taps into the city's hip-hop culture with special guest performances. Featuring L.A.-based emcees Aceyalone, 2Mex, Medusa, and Myka 9 alongside Raul Pacheco and Asdru Sierra of Grammy award-winning Latin rock band Ozomatli, “Christmas in L.A.” pays homage to the City of Angels' magical—and unique—holiday season.On today's podcast episode, host Scott “Sourdough” Power and Crewest Studio co-founder Man One sit down with the song's producer, multi-instrumentalist Dan Ubick, to discuss how “Christmas in L.A.” came together in just a few short weeks. “I was so honored to get to work with some new people and try and rise to the challenge of creating a Christmas song that wasn't corny, [that was] fresh and fun,” says Dan. “[We wanted] to show off the multicultural-ness of growing up in L.A.”Listeners will also hear from some of the brilliant musical minds behind “Christmas in L.A.,” including Aceyalone, 2Mex, Myka 9, Medusa, Raul Pacheco from Ozomatli, Mixmaster Wolf, and Monalisa. Join us as they share their memories of celebrating warm Christmases in California and reflect on the unforgettable legacy of hip-hop in L.A. “From the minute we thought of doing the [“Christmas in L.A.”] project, we knew we wanted it to be 100 percent pure L.A.,” says Scott. “It had to be real; it had to be authentic. To be able to get this line-up, this roster of L.A. emcees, is such a huge honor. It elevates this project in such a special way. Everybody brings their unique flavor to what is really a Christmas story.”“Christmas in L.A.” is available to download on Crewest Studio or for streaming on Spotify or Apple Music. DesignerCon returns for its 18th Annual events from the Anaheim Convention Center in Anaheim, CA, running from December 15-17, 2023. We were thrilled to speak with Ben Goretsky about DesignerCon, how things have evolved from a collector convention to a full blown designer event with talent around the world as well as Vinny growing up and becoming Vincent. The 2023 convention will welcome 600 vendors and over 350 artists and designers for a diverse array of programming and products, including the return of DCON fan-favorites: MEDICOM TOY, Tokidoki, POPMART, SHEIN X, MightyJaxx, How2Work, Good Smile, 3DRetro and many more. Goretsky takes us through the years of DesignerCon and what to expect for this year's event with quite a few surprises. Especially with the recently announced Corey Feldman signing of his limited edition Funko Pop. Throughout 2023 and 2024, the Hollywood Chamber of Commerce, in partnership with the Hollywood Sign Trust, The City of Los Angeles and Evolution, joins forces with DesignerCon to provide an engaging fan experience. The Hollywood 100 Art Show, curated by Carmen Acosta, will feature 100 local and international artists, each of whom will customize and display a Hollywood Sign figurine designed by Onch. All 100 unique and individually-stylized pieces will be displayed at the event, ahead of their 2024 presentation at the heart of Hollywood Boulevard as part of the Hollywood Chamber of Commerce's efforts to honor the history and enduring legacy of the Hollywood Sign. Adding to DCON's 2023 theme of Hollywood, the event will also feature a Hollywood Pavillion, in collaboration with several companies to produce limited edition items for sale. Vendors like Tokidoki, artist Michael Kalish, renowned designer ONCH, among others, will be included in the Pavilion setup. Love design in all its forms? Then you'll want to join us for today's episode, which features an in-depth look at DesignerCon (DCON), an annual art and design convention in Anaheim, California. Combining collectible toys and designer goods with underground art, this year's convention included over 700 vendors, custom art shows, and live demonstrations galore. At booth 1221, NOT REAL ART's parent organization, Crewest Studio, took part in the festivities, joined by longtime friends Man One, Anne Martin of Sugar Press Art, and Javie Lopez and OneSaints from Graffiti the City.In this week's episode, you'll hear from a few of the incredible artists, creative professionals, and art lovers who attended DCON 2022. NOT REAL ART founder and host Scott “Sourdough” Power conducts a series of man-on-the-street interviews with a whole host of art world luminaries. From illustrator and Rugrats co-executive producer Dave Pressler to Adventures in Design founder Mark Brickey, you'll hear insight and commentary straight from the mouths of DCON participants. Other interviews include artist and creative director Nina Palomba, Zully from ZooDoo Dolls, digital artist and toy creator Alex Solis, and surrealist painter Mary Jhun.“[At DCON], you get to interface with the artists, you get to talk to them, you get to actually meet people,” says Dave Presssler I look forward to not only meeting fans and collectors, but I get to see all my industry friends too that I don't get to see all year.” For a little taste of design magic, make sure to tune into today's episode on DCON 2022. Artists who are willing to put themselves in harm's way are a rare bread, and those who use their work to help others are perhaps even rarer. Photographer, Brian McCarty, is one of these unique artists, and since 2011, he has been collaborating with the United Nations and other NGOs to help traumatized children in war zones. Through his project, War Toys, Brian uses the power of children's toys, free play, and his camera to help these children process their pain. Brian has worked in places like Iraq, Syria, and the West Bank, and he joins us today to share insights into his work. We begin by hearing about his experience of working in a war zone and the complex emotions these spaces cause him to feel. On the one hand, he is exposed to the darkest side of humanity, while on the other, he sees people trying to help in the most selfless ways. Brian talks about the absurd and trite nature of his work and how this exact absurdity ultimately hooks people and draws them in. This endeavor has not been easy for a variety of reasons, and Brian shares more about the 15-year journey he has been on which culminated in forming a non-profit last year. Naturally, we discuss the pandemic, where Brian explains why he – like many who have worked in war zones – is particularly on edge about the election and the conflict that may come with the transfer of power. Our conversation also touches on projects Brian has in the pipeline, the immense power of art therapy in high-conflict areas and war zones, and the potential of a documentary about his work being made.
